About 373 Sherbrooke Ave
Great opportunity to customize your home in an excellent Williamsville location. Classic split level with ample foyer, LR & DR w gleaming HF floors, nice molding. Dated kitchen overlooking private yard, could be great! FR has pegged HW floors, brick wall w WBFP (NRTC). Bathrooms are all mid-construction: all fixtures have been removed, ready to accommodate new ones, most are on site! 3 large BRs, beautiful HW floors. Furnace & A/C are operational, but dated. Newer replacement windows on 2nd floor, newer roof, newer garage door. Professional estimates available for replacement of HVAC, electric service, plumbing installation. Property sold 'as is'.
